一区二区三区在线-一区二区三区亚洲视频-一区二区三区亚洲-一区二区三区午夜-一区二区三区四区在线视频-一区二区三区四区在线免费观看

服務(wù)器之家:專(zhuān)注于服務(wù)器技術(shù)及軟件下載分享
分類(lèi)導(dǎo)航

node.js|vue.js|jquery|angularjs|React|json|js教程|

服務(wù)器之家 - 編程語(yǔ)言 - JavaScript - 使用JavaScript獲取地址欄參數(shù)的方法

使用JavaScript獲取地址欄參數(shù)的方法

2021-05-26 17:09hebedich JavaScript

這篇文章主要介紹了幾種使用JavaScript獲取地址欄參數(shù)的方法以及注意事項(xiàng),非常的實(shí)用,這里推薦給大家

復(fù)制代碼 代碼如下:

/**
 *  獲取地址欄參數(shù)
 *
 * @example GetUrlString('id')
 *
 * @desc    調(diào)用時(shí)加上判斷,保證程序不會(huì)出錯(cuò)
 *             var myurl = GetUrlString('id');
 *             if (myurl != null && myurl.toString().length > 1) {
 *                  alert(GetUrlString("id")); 
 *             }
 *
 * @param String  param 要獲取地址欄中的參數(shù)名
 * @return String Value
 * @type String
 *
 * @name GetUrlString()
 *
 */
function GetUrlString(param) {
    var sValue = location.search.match(new RegExp("[\?\&]" + m + "=([^\&]*)(\&?)", "i"));
    return sValue ? decodeURI(sValue[1]) : decodeURI(sValue);
}

 

調(diào)用的時(shí)候統(tǒng)一做這樣的判斷,避免你沒(méi)有傳參數(shù)的話,比如你的地址是 abc.html 后面沒(méi)有參數(shù),那強(qiáng)行輸出調(diào)用結(jié)果有的時(shí)候會(huì)報(bào)錯(cuò)

 

復(fù)制代碼 代碼如下:

window.onload = function() {   
    var myurl = GetParm("id");
    if (myurl != null && myurl.toString().length > 1) {
        alert(GetParm("id"));
    }
}

 

這樣就不會(huì)報(bào)錯(cuò)了!

注釋?zhuān)篍CMAScript v3 已從標(biāo)準(zhǔn)中刪除了 unescape() 函數(shù),并反對(duì)使用它,因此應(yīng)該用 decodeURI() 和 decodeURIComponent() 取而代之。

小伙伴們是否理解了如何使用JavaScript獲取地址欄參數(shù)了呢,有疑問(wèn)的話就留言吧。

延伸 · 閱讀

精彩推薦
主站蜘蛛池模板: 欧美一区二区三区四区视频 | 操到翻白眼 | 国产精品成人 | 黄网久久 | 91男人| 亚洲视频一区在线播放 | 久久内在线视频精品mp4 | 国产精品99久久久 | 天天夜夜草草久久伊人天堂 | 国产高清在线看 | 三级黄色片在线观看 | 小柔的性放荡羞辱日记动漫 | 射综合网| 美女校花被调教出奶水 | 喷潮女王cytherea全部视频 | 亚洲国产综合久久精品 | 日本一本二本三区免费 | 四虎综合九九色九九综合色 | 亚洲高清成人 | 亚洲精品一二三四 | 亚洲欧美精品一区天堂久久 | 久久无码AV亚洲精品色午夜麻豆 | 五月天导航 | 国产综合亚洲欧美日韩一区二区 | 香蕉久久网 | 亚洲av欧美在我 | 国产视频二 | 美女脱小内内给男生摸j | 东北恋哥在线播放免费播放 | 国产视频一区 | 日本护士xxxx视频免费 | 欧美日韩精品一区二区三区高清视频 | 国产亚洲综合成人91精品 | 亚洲AV综合99一二三四区 | 日日摸夜夜爽色婷婷91 | 久久视频精品3线视频在线观看 | 456成人免费高清视频 | 国产思妍小仙女一二区 | 妇伦小说 | 视频一区精品 | 欧美特欧美特级一片 |